About Phoenix Copenhagen

Occupying a 17th century building in the heart of the Danish capital, Phoenix Copenhagen is a four-star hotel with more than 200 rooms and free Wi-Fi throughout. With themed Louis XVI-era decor, all rooms have a minibar, flat-screen satellite TV and en suite bathroom. Guests can upgrade to superior rooms or suites. Phoenix Copenhagen has a hotel bar, elevator to all floors, swish marble lobby and conference facilities. There is a dog-friendly policy plus laundry and dry-cleaning services. Parking is available nearby. The hotel hosts an English-themed cafe and brasserie plus Von Plessen restaurant. Breakfast is served daily and alternative dining options are plentiful in the surrounding area. City centre attractions are easily reached from the hotel on foot or with public transport. Nearby, two popular destinations with visitors are Amalienborg Palace and Nyhavn waterfront with its picturesque bars and restaurants, which are both about 500 meters away.

Positive Reviews

positive:

Helpful and courteous staff

You are likely to find a warm welcome at this hotel, according to most reviewers, Of course, not everyone agreed, but most guests had positive things to say about the hotel personnel describing them as friendly and efficient. The standard of cleanliness and housekeeping also won praise from many visitors.

positive:

Central location

Phoenix Copenhagen enjoys a handy location in the city center. Many guests reported finding it easy to access to all the main sights on offer in the charming Danish capital. If you like taking strolls to discover the city, from this hotel it takes about 15 minutes on foot to reach the main shopping street, while the famous Freetown Christiania neighborhood is about 20 minutes' walk.

positive:

Bring the family, and your pooch

Reviews from family groups staying at the hotel were generally positive, saying children were well catered for with upgrades to larger rooms available and occasional gifts for youngsters at check-in. Man's best friend can also tag along as the hotel operates a dog-friendly policy enabling pets to stay in guests' rooms with a little prior notice.


Negative Reviews

negative:

Rooms not equally spacious

The hotel promotes a wide range of room sizes and specifications, but there were reviewers who described their disappointment at the size of the standard rooms calling them cramped or too small when compared to those they had previously experienced in similar standard accommodation elsewhere.

negative:

Hotel needs a spot of updating

Aging towels, dated furniture and tired bathrooms were among the issues mentioned by negative reviewers. Some guests suggested a bit of extra modernization could do wonders for the hotel.

negative:

Light sleepers disturbed by noise

For some guests the central location meant their sleep was disturbed by street noise. A few travelers reported that windows in some rooms did little to shut out the noise, so if you're a light sleeper beware.
